Job Summary:

This role requires deep technical expertise, strong security/compliance knowledge (FedRAMP High, CMMC Level 2), and the ability to lead technical teams while remaining hands-on. You will architect, implement, and operationalize secure, scalable solutions across both platforms, ensuring audit readiness and long-term operational excellence.

 

We are seeking a hands-on Senior Cloud Architect to lead two critical initiatives in U.S. Government Cloud environments:

  • Microsoft 365 GCC High deployment—including Teams rollout by April 2026, foundational SharePoint Online setup, and data migration.
  • AWS GovCloud (US) migration and operations—including landing zone design, migration of up to 126 VMs (scaling to 700), and transition to a managed services model.

 

Job Duties:

  • Architect and deploy Microsoft 365 GCC High tenant, configure Teams for secure collaboration, and deliver April 2026 go-live; design SharePoint Online information architecture and migration plan (~600 GB)
  • Lead AWS GovCloud landing zone design (Organizations/Control Tower, IAM, KMS, VPC), and orchestrate structured VM migration waves (assessment, cutover, validation).
  • Implement and enforce security baselines aligned to FedRAMP High and CMMC Level 2; document control mappings and compliance artifacts for audit readiness.
  • Drive automation using PowerShell, Terraform/CloudFormation, and CI/CD pipelines for both M365 and AWS environments.
  • Configure and operationalize AWS services for patching, backups/DR, monitoring, vulnerability management, and cost optimization.
  • Produce architecture diagrams, operational runbooks, incident response plans, and SOPs for both cloud environments.
  • Coordinate validation/UAT, pilot rollouts, and corrective actions; manage risk, dependencies, and change control through PMO processes.
  • Build and mentor a technical managed services team for long-term AWS operations; enforce best practices and reliability improvements.
  • Operate within remote CONUS-only constraints; ensure U.S.-only data residency and government cloud boundary protections.
